Image Credit: Eric Kilby / Wikimedia Commons ( CC BY-SA 2.0 ) Understanding Zebra Behavior in the Wild Zebras are social animals that live in herds , usually made up of family groups called harems. They need to stay alert all the time because lions, hyenas, and other predators share the same plains. Sleep for zebras isn’t just about rest — it’s also a way to stay safe. They have to balance resting with being ready to react to danger. Unlike humans, zebras don’t get long, deep sleep. Their environment means they must stay aware even while resting.
